Fundamentals of Exercise Form and Technique

Principles of Proper Weight Training Form

Learning appropriate form is the first step in mastering the art of weight training. This not only increases the effectiveness of each lift, but also reduces the risk of damage. Maintaining a neutral spine, activating the core, and performing controlled motions are all important rules to follow during weight training. These principles ensure precise completion of each repetition, utilizing the body’s mechanics to optimize power and efficiency.

Techniques to Improve Lifting Efficiency

Efficient lifting techniques are essential for developing weight training without wasting energy. ‘Progressive overload,’ which involves steadily increasing the weight, and ‘tempo manipulation,’ which involves altering the lift’s pace, are fundamental techniques. These tactics not only promote strength and muscular development, but they also fine-tune the body’s capacity to function under a variety of physical demands, resulting in greater lifting efficiency.

Frequently made errors in the weight training form

A variety of typical blunders, such as lifting overly heavy weights and overlooking the significance of breathing patterns, can hinder the success of weight trainers. Other common mistakes include insufficient warm-up procedures and irregular lifting pathways, which may result in muscle imbalances and subsequent injuries. Awareness and rectification of these mistakes are critical for creating a safe and productive training environment.

The Role of Biomechanics in Effective Lifting

Biomechanics is essential for efficient weight lifting because it aligns body motions with mechanical principles to optimize force while minimizing damage. Understanding the biomechanical demands of various exercises allows practitioners to adjust their posture and leverage during lifts, improving overall performance while lowering strain on any specific muscle group.

Video analysis to improve technique

Athletes and coaches can deconstruct lifting methods frame by frame using video analysis technology, providing a detailed understanding of workout execution. This tool is helpful for detecting tiny form flaws that may be undetectable in real time, allowing for exact changes and cultivating a better awareness of personal biomechanics.

Feedback System: From Coaches to Apps

Feedback systems, which range from personal trainers giving real-time feedback to sophisticated applications that monitor and analyze every action, are crucial for improving weight training skills. These solutions provide gradual improvements and individualized tweaks to training courses based on accurate, data-driven insights.

Workshops and clinics for proper form

Participating in seminars and clinics provides an essential opportunity for both rookie and experienced weight trainers to learn from industry experts. These sessions often concentrate on the nuances of lifting methods, offering hands-on experience that is essential for establishing appropriate form and avoiding injuries.

There is a connection between form and injury prevention

Proper form is the primary defense against the common injuries associated with weight training. Proper body positioning and use of natural biomechanical patterns by athletes can significantly reduce the stress on joints, tendons, and muscles, thereby reducing the risk of strains, sprains, and more severe musculoskeletal injuries.

Adapting Techniques to Different Body Types

Adapting weight training approaches to specific body types is critical for increasing efficacy and reducing injury risks. This customization considers factors like limb length, muscle composition, and pre-existing physical issues, all of which influence the execution of workouts for optimal safety and effectiveness.

Advanced lifting techniques for experienced trainers

For experienced trainers, sophisticated lifting methods such as ‘eccentric loading,’ which focuses on slowing down muscle lengthening, or ‘isometric holds,’ which include halting at certain points of the lift, may provide fresh challenges and encourage further development. To be successful, these strategies need a strong foundation in fundamental skills as well as knowledge of one’s own limitations.

Integrating fitness regimens

Combining weight training with cardio

Combining weight training and aerobic workouts results in a comprehensive fitness plan that improves both strength and endurance. This integration not only improves general fitness, but it also speeds up fat reduction by raising metabolic rate during and after exercise. Cycling after leg days or a fast rowing session after upper-body exercises are good examples of balanced regimens that excite all muscle groups while keeping the heart healthy and active.

The relationship between swimming and weight lifting is significant.

Swimming and weightlifting complement each other really well. Water’s buoyancy alleviates joint tension from strenuous lifting exercises, while its resistance enhances the strength and endurance muscles developed in the gym. This symbiotic interaction not only promotes muscle balance and lowers the danger of injury, but it also assures overall fitness growth.

Pilates and Weight Training: A Balanced Approach

Integrating Pilates with weight training provides a well-rounded approach to physical fitness since Pilates improves core strength, flexibility, and posture, all of which are necessary for safely lifting heavier weights. This combination creates a well-rounded practice that enhances muscular tone, control, and mobility, making each discipline more successful at accomplishing overall fitness goals.

Running and lifting are complementary exercises.

Running and weight training are fundamental workouts that complement one another well. Running improves cardiovascular endurance and encourages fat reduction, but weight training boosts physical strength and bone density. Together, they provide a well-rounded workout plan that covers all elements of health, from heart strength to muscular development, improving overall physical resilience.

CrossFit and traditional weight training

CrossFit, recognized for its high-intensity functional movements, complements conventional weight training to create a powerful fitness routine. CrossFit employs a variety of workouts to improve agility, endurance, and strength, while conventional weight training progressively increases muscular growth and strength. Exercise enthusiasts of all levels can customize this combination to meet their needs, thereby improving both performance and physique.

Yoga for weight trainers: flexibility and strength

Yoga may be a transformative practice for weight trainees, emphasizing flexibility, balance, and core strength, all of which are necessary for good lifting. Incorporating yoga into a weight training plan promotes muscular suppleness, joint health, and stress reduction, improving both the mind and body’s capacity to perform and recover.

Seasonal sports and weight training regimens

Weight training regimens that involve seasonal activities, such as skiing in the winter or beach volleyball in the summer, may help to keep fitness routines interesting and new. This not only breaks up the monotony of year-round gym routines but also provides new abilities and challenges that improve physical fitness and mental health, keeping the body flexible and adaptable.

Tailoring Regimes for Fitness Goals

Personalizing exercise regimes to meet individual goals—whether it’s gaining muscle, decreasing weight, increasing sports performance, or overall health—is critical for long-term success. Tailored programs may meet personal requirements and preferences by combining weight training, cardio, and flexibility exercises, resulting in improved adherence and outcomes.

Workout Diversity: Avoiding Monotony

Maintaining exercise variation is essential for keeping interest and motivation in any fitness routine. Individuals may keep their workouts interesting and difficult by including different disciplines such as cycling, swimming, yoga, and weight lifting, avoiding the plateau effect, and ensuring continuous development toward fitness objectives.

Evaluating the effectiveness of integrated training programs

To measure the efficacy of integrated training programs, frequent evaluations utilizing a variety of performance metrics—strength tests, endurance trials, flexibility assessments, and body composition analysis—are required. These assessments assist in fine-tuning the program depending on changing fitness levels and objectives, ensuring that the training stays effective and aligned with anticipated results.

Advanced recovery techniques

An overview of modern recovery methods

Modern recovery procedures include a number of strategies aimed at promoting physical healing and improving performance. These include cutting-edge technical options like cryotherapy and pneumatic compression devices, as well as more classic approaches like hydrotherapy and sleep management. Understanding the landscape of these current technologies gives athletes and fitness enthusiasts the skills they need to heal quicker and have more physical resilience.

The Science of Muscle Recovery

Mechanisms that repair and strengthen tissues damaged during exercise regulate muscle recovery. Exercise-induced cellular activity, including protein synthesis and waste disposal, plays a crucial role in muscle regeneration. Understanding the underlying physiology allows people to better customize their recovery tactics to enhance these natural processes, resulting in faster and more efficient healing.

Sleep’s role in physical recovery

Sleep is crucial to physical recovery because it allows the body to rebuild muscle, consolidate memory, and restore hormonal balance. Quality sleep increases growth hormone levels, which aid in tissue repair and muscular development. Structuring a sleep regimen that corresponds to training intensity may considerably improve overall recovery and performance.

Active versus passive recovery strategies

Active rehabilitation, which incorporates low-intensity activity during the recovery period, and passive recovery, which includes full rest and treatments such as massage or stretching, play distinct but complementary roles in a recovery program. Active recovery promotes blood flow and mobility, while passive recovery aims to reduce stress on the body, allowing for deeper healing.

Cryotherapy Benefits and Considerations

Cryotherapy involves exposing the body to very low temperatures in order to alleviate inflammation and pain. While treatment may greatly speed up healing periods and minimize muscular discomfort, individual health status and the type of injury must be considered in order to prevent possible hazards such as frostbite or nerve damage.

Using Massages for Recovery

Massage treatment is a well-known strategy for boosting healing, increasing blood flow, and decreasing muscular tension. You can carefully use deep tissue, Swedish, and sports massage techniques after an exercise to speed up recovery, reduce injury, and enhance general muscle health.

Stretching: Types and Timing for Effectiveness

Stretching aids healing by increasing flexibility and lowering muscular tension. Understanding the different forms of stretching—dynamic or static—and the proper time (pre- or post-workout) is critical for optimizing recovery and improving muscle function. Implementing a regular stretching program may also help to align the body and avoid imbalances.

Nutrition for Quicker Recovery

Nutrition has a substantial influence on recovery rates, with proteins, carbs, and specific fats playing important roles in muscle repair and energy replenishment. Antioxidants and anti-inflammatory diets help speed up healing by lowering tissue inflammation and promoting cellular repair. You can tailor your nutritional intake based on your training intensity and personal health to enhance your recovery and performance.

The impact of hydration on muscle repair

Hydration is essential for the healing process, regulating everything from cellular hydration to nutrition delivery and toxin clearance. Adequate fluid intake helps to maintain appropriate blood volume and pressure, allowing for improved circulation and, consequently, faster recovery. Understanding unique hydration requirements, particularly in different temperatures and training intensities, is critical for successful recovery.

Recovery Technology: Gadgets and Applications

The adoption of recovery technologies, such as wearables that monitor physiological variables and applications that assist recovery procedures, has transformed athletes’ post-workout routines. These technologies may provide individualized information on rest requirements, muscle stress levels, and recovery progress, allowing for more exact modifications to training and recovery programs.

Nutrition, Science, and Weight Training

The Biochemistry of Muscle Development

Understanding the biology of muscle development is essential for successful weight training. The process of synthesizing new proteins and repairing muscle fibers injured during exercise is known as muscle hypertrophy. Protein synthesis, hormonal responses (including testosterone and growth hormone), and insulin’s role in nutrition delivery are all important biochemical processes that promote muscle development.

Macronutrient roles and ratios

Macronutrients (proteins, carbs, and lipids) play separate and important functions in weight training. Proteins are required for muscle repair and growth; carbs provide the energy for strenuous activities; and fats help sustain hormone levels that are critical for muscle development. Depending on training intensity and individual metabolic rates, changes in the ratios of these macronutrients can significantly impact training performance.

Micronutrients and Their Effect on Performance

While macronutrients get the majority of the emphasis in athletic nutrition, micronutrients such as vitamins and minerals are equally important. They serve important functions in energy generation, oxygen supply, and antioxidant defense. Elements such as iron, zinc, and magnesium have a direct impact on muscle function and recovery, making appropriate intake critical for peak performance.

The Truth About Supplements and Muscle Growth

Supplements may help with muscle development and general fitness, but they are not a miracle answer. Studies have shown that certain supplements, such as whey protein, creatine, and branched-chain amino acids (BCAAs), provide specific training effects. However, supplement usage should be based on individual requirements and in combination with a well-balanced diet.

Meal Plan for Weight Trainers

Effective meal planning for weight trainers is more than simply balancing macronutrients; it also includes scheduling meals to improve training performance and recovery. Planning meals that offer appropriate energy and nutrients before and after exercises may improve performance and recovery time while also supporting long-term health and fitness objectives.

Pre- and Post-Workout Meals: The Effect of Timing

When it comes to diet and weight training, timing is important. Pre-workout meals should offer enough energy via a combination of carbs and proteins, and a post-workout diet should refill depleted energy reserves and provide protein for muscle repair. The timing of these meals has a considerable impact on the efficacy of healing and preparation for future exercises.

Special Diets: Vegan, Keto, and Others

In the context of weight training, adopting specific diets, such as vegetarianism or ketogenic diets, presents new obstacles and opportunities. We must carefully plan each diet to satisfy the nutritional requirements of heavy lifting and recuperation. Vegan athletes, for example, must consume enough protein from a variety of sources, while keto athletes must maintain energy levels despite low carbohydrate consumption.

Hydration Science for Athletes

Hydration is more than just avoiding dehydration; it is also essential for nutrition delivery and body temperature control during exercise. Maintaining adequate hydration guarantees the correct transportation of nutrients to cells, the elimination of waste products, and the preservation of general health. Understanding individual hydration requirements, particularly in varied training conditions, is critical to improving performance.

Avoiding nutritional pitfalls

Common dietary problems for weight trainers include missing meals, depending extensively on supplements, and consuming insufficient or excessive amounts of critical nutrients. Identifying these dangers and learning how to avoid them through education and careful preparation is critical for maintaining balance and reaching fitness objectives.

Long-term nutrition strategies

Long-term dietary practices are critical for weight-training effectiveness. This entails not only knowing the fundamentals of nutrition, but also constantly changing nutritional habits as one’s body and training requirements evolve over time. Long-term methods should include preserving nutritional balance, promoting continuous muscular development, avoiding injury, and ensuring sustained progress and health.

Training for certain populations

Weight training for youth and adolescents

Teenagers and adolescents should exercise with caution to ensure their safety and reap long-term health benefits. Younger people’s programs prioritize building strength, coordination, and good technique above maximum lifting, stressing the necessity of foundation before development.

Gender-Specific Training Approaches

Gender-specific training programs acknowledge the physiological variations between men and women, adjusting routines to maximize performance and limit injury risk. Women may prioritize core stability and hip strengthening, while men may prioritize upper body strength and mass development, with each technique corresponding to distinct hormonal effects and biomechanical structures.

Weight training while pregnant

Weight training during pregnancy may be useful if tailored to account for the changing body and maintain safety. Routines often focus on strengthening the core and pelvic muscles, which promote pregnancy health and facilitate birth, while avoiding high-risk activities and exercises that require resting flat on the back during the latter stages.

Adaptive Training for Disabilities

Adaptive training for people with disabilities entails designing workouts to accommodate and treat specific physical limitations while increasing general strength and fitness. Trainers may use specialized equipment and personalized routines to improve mobility, decrease pain, and boost independence in everyday tasks.

Senior fitness and weight training

Weight exercise is essential for seniors to preserve muscle strength, bone density, and joint mobility. Programs are normally less intense, but they concentrate on resistance exercises that help reduce the effects of aging, enhance balance, and avoid falls, thus improving quality of life and extending independence.

Weight Training for Elite Athletes

Elite athletes need unique weight-training regimens that concentrate on improving performance in their respective sports. Elite athletes specifically design these routines to develop power, speed, and endurance, often incorporating sophisticated methods like plyometrics and periodization to peak at the right time for competitions.

Customizing Routines for Different Body Types

Customizing exercises depending on body type guarantees that people reach their full potential by concentrating on their strengths and correcting their flaws. Understanding somatotypes (ectomorph, mesomorph, and endomorph) aids in the development of training regimens that may successfully improve muscle build, raise metabolism, or decrease body fat.

Training programs for recovering from illness

The purpose of weight training regimens for sickness rehabilitation is to gradually enhance strength and endurance within a regulated setting. We regularly monitor these regimens to prevent overexertion, and make changes based on medical recommendations, the individual’s daily energy levels, and the progression of their recovery.

Culture Sensitivity in Training Programs

In training programs, cultural sensitivity includes knowing and respecting cultural views about fitness and body image, dietary restrictions, and traditional customs. Trainers must modify their communication and training programs to reflect cultural norms and expectations, providing inclusion and respect.

Weight training for mental health recovery

Studies have shown that weight training dramatically improves mental health by lowering symptoms of sadness and anxiety, raising self-esteem, and stimulating neurogenesis. Mental health rehabilitation programs place an emphasis on regularity and attainable objectives, with physical exercise and the achievement of strength milestones serving as therapeutic mechanisms.

A Professional Step-by-Step Guide to Weight Training: The Secrets to Powerful Muscle Growth

Step 1: Set clear goals.

Clarification: Determine what you want to achieve through weight training, whether it’s muscle growth, increased strength, or overall fitness. Setting specific, measurable, achievable, relevant, and time-bound (SMART) goals will help you make informed training decisions and track your progress.

Step 2: Learn the Basics of Muscle Growth

Muscle growth occurs through hypertrophy, which is an increase in muscle cell size as a result of weight lifting. Knowing this helps you plan workouts that will effectively stimulate muscle fibers.

Step 3: Select the Right Equipment

Clarification: Choose equipment that suits your fitness level and goals. Beginners can start with lighter dumbbells and resistance bands, while more advanced lifters can use heavier weights such as barbells and kettlebells.

Step 4: Master proper form for each exercise to maximize gains and prevent injuries.

For example, when squatting, keep your back straight, heels on the floor, and knees in line with your toes.

Step 5: Plan a Balanced Workout Routine

Clarification: Create a routine that targets all major muscle groups. Divide your workout days into upper, lower, and core exercises. Combine compound movements (such as squats and bench presses) with isolation exercises (such as bicep curls).

Step 6: Use progressive overload for clarification.

Gradually increase the intensity, frequency, or number of repetitions in your workouts. This principle promotes continuous muscle growth by regularly challenging the muscles.

Step 7: Prioritize Nutrition

Maintain a balanced diet with proteins, carbohydrates, and healthy fats to fuel and recover from workouts. Protein is especially important because it repairs and strengthens muscle tissue.

Step 8: Stay hydrated.

Clarification: Maintain proper hydration, as it affects muscle function and recovery. Aim for approximately 3.7 liters of water per day for men and 2.7 liters for women, adjusting for sweat loss during exercise.

Step 9: Schedule regular rest and recovery.

Clarification: Allow enough time for muscles to recover between workouts to avoid overtraining. Muscles grow during rest, not during exercise.

Step 10: Monitor your progress and adjust as needed.

Clarification: Keep a workout log to track your progress and make changes to your routine as necessary. Tracking helps you identify what works best for your body and achieve your goals more efficiently.

Step 11: Seek professional advice.

Consult a fitness trainer or coach to improve technique, plan workouts, and adjust your diet. Professional guidance can help you make faster progress and avoid injuries.

Step 12: Maintain consistency and patience.

Clarification: Muscle growth takes time and consistent effort. Set short-term goals, celebrate accomplishments, and vary your routine on a regular basis to keep things interesting and challenging.

Frequent Questions and Answers: Weight Training: The Keys to Powerful Muscle Growth

1. What exactly does the term “muscle hypertrophy” mean?
Muscle hypertrophy refers to the growth of muscle fibers that occurs as a result of resistance training. This is the process by which muscle size increases.

2. How frequently should I exercise each component of my body?
It is recommended that each muscle group be trained two to three times per week, with recovery days in between each session, for optimal muscle growth.

3. Can you explain what compound exercises are and why they are so important?
The importance of compound exercises lies in the fact that they simulate real-life movements and maximize muscle growth. Examples of compound exercises include squats and deadlifts, which work multiple muscle groups simultaneously.

4. In order to increase my muscle mass, how many sets and repetitions should I perform?
Generally speaking, for the purpose of achieving muscle growth, it is recommended to perform three to five sets of eight to twelve repetitions for each exercise.

5. What role does protein play in muscle growth processes?
Protein plays a crucial role in the growth and repair of muscle tissue. If you consume an adequate amount of protein, your body will be able to repair the muscle fibers that have been damaged during your workouts.

6. How much protein should I consume on a daily basis in order to build muscle?
Individuals who engage in regular strength training should consume between 1.6 and 2.2 grams of protein per kilogram of body weight on a daily basis, according to a general guideline.

7. What kinds of foods should I consume both before and after I lift weights?
In order to provide your workout with the fuel it needs, consume a meal that is high in both carbohydrates and protein before you begin your workout. For optimal muscle recovery, consume a meal or snack that is high in protein after your workout.

8. We use the term “progressive overload” here.
The goal of progressive overload is to continually challenge your muscles by gradually increasing the weight, frequency, or number of repetitions that you perform during your workouts.

9. Is it possible for weight training to reduce fat?
Weight training can, in fact, help reduce body fat by increasing muscle mass, which in turn boosts your metabolism and increases the number of calories you burn.

10. Following weight training, how long does it take to see a noticeable increase in muscle mass?
It is possible to observe visible muscle growth as early as four to six weeks after beginning consistent training, with significant improvements becoming apparent after twelve weeks.

11. Is it more beneficial to lift heavier weights or to perform more repetitions?
Each tactic has the potential to be successful. Lifting heavier weights with fewer repetitions can increase strength, while increasing the number of repetitions with lighter weights can improve muscle endurance and size.

12. What are the symptoms of excessive training?
Muscle soreness that lasts for an extended period of time, fatigue, decreased performance, insomnia, and an increased susceptibility to infections are all symptoms.

13. How important is sleep for muscle development?
A significant amount of muscle repair and growth takes place during deep sleep, which is also the time when growth hormone levels are at their highest.

14. Should I take supplements in order to increase my muscle mass?
Supplements like whey protein, creatine, and BCAAs can support muscle growth, but they should complement a balanced diet rather than replace it.

15. When it comes to preventing injuries while lifting weights, what is the most effective method?
In order to avoid injuries, it is essential to perform exercises in the correct form, gradually increase the weight and intensity, and perform adequate warm-up and cool-down routines.

16. Can I perform both cardiovascular exercise and weight training on the same day?
There is no problem with doing both on the same day. If you want to improve your strength and performance, it is generally recommended that you begin your workout with weight training when you are more refreshed.

17. What is the difference between gaining strength and gaining hypertrophy through training?
Training for hypertrophy aims to maximize muscle size, whereas strength training focuses on increasing the force that you are able to exert. Strength training typically involves using heavier weights and performing fewer repetitions.

18. What are some ways that I can prevent my muscle growth from reaching a plateau?
Altering your workout routine every four to six weeks and making adjustments to the exercises, sets, reps, and intensity will help you avoid reaching a plateau in your fitness.

19. In terms of muscle development, what role does hydration play?
Maintaining proper hydration is essential for optimal muscle function, the transportation of nutrients, and recovery, as well as preventing cramps and athletic injuries.

20. How does genetics influence muscle development?
It is possible for genetics to have an effect on the distribution of muscle fiber types, hormone levels, and body structure, which in turn can have an effect on how quickly and effectively you can build muscle.
